How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oxbridge?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Oxbridge Studio Apartments | $1,957 | $1,125 | $2,990 |
Oxbridge 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,041 | $775 | $6,660 |
Oxbridge 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,429 | $1,199 | $4,995 |
Oxbridge 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,495 | $1,455 | $4,345 |
Oxbridge 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,095 | $999 | $7,000 |
Oxbridge 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,321 | $899 | $8,000 |
Oxbridge 6 Bedroom Apartments | $6,325 | $775 | $9,900 |

Getting Around the Oxbridge Neighborhood in Ann Arbor, MI
Walk Score®
71 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
68 / 100
Bikeable
Some b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
65 / 100
Good Transit
Many nearby public transportation options
